Primary Responsibilities:
- Own and maintain the company’s day-to-day and month-to-month accounting operations, including journal entries, reconciliations, and month-end close
- Support AP and AR teams during onboarding, then assume direct leadership of both functions, including training and development
- Prepare monthly consolidated financial statements and related reports for the global accounting group
- Work with external auditors on all audits and reviews
- Maintain accuracy of accounting systems and implement/support process improvements
- Manage all intercompany and related party accounting, including transfer pricing
- Develop and implement internal controls across the organization
- Prepare and file state and local tax returns
- Assist in budget preparation
- Research technical accounting topics and document/report conclusions to staff and organization
- Promote a team environment while ensuring department objectives and deadlines are met
Qualifications:
- Analytical: Able to utilize excel or other software to synthesize complex or diverse information and present their decisions or analysis regarding the data
- Judgement: Displays a willingness to make timely decisions and can present support and explanations for their decisions
- Professionalism: Treats others with respect and consideration regardless of their status or position. Accepts responsibility for their actions and follows through on commitments. Represents Hotstart in all actions and conduct as an ambassador in the city and industry
- Education/Experience: CPA certification preferred. Candidates actively pursuing CPA certification will be considered. 2-4 years of experience required
